ARTIST BIO:
Nice to meet you! I have been painting since I can remember. I draw an image than paint over it using photos I take throughout my travels. I consider myself an architectural abstract painter as I often paint man made structures in their unnatural habitat. My latest series is called the Lions Gate Bridge based on a series of images I took of the bridge named above in Vancouver Canada. I sold two pieces to a couple who live by the bridge and were visiting Seattle where I live recently. I use charcoal to start the image using large format canvas than paint using Flashe or Vinyl and water based oil as it can be transparent so I can still use the charcoal image underneath. I have had many shows in Pioneer Square starting as a young adult as a family friend owned a gallery at 319 Western. I grew up climbing the fire escape ladders to the roof and enjoying all the open studios on First Thursday Art Walk. I come from a long line of painters including 2 of my 4 sisters one of whom is represented in NYC at a gallery. Our father sold art at a booth in Pike Place Market and my aunt June also owned a gallery at Pier 66 in downtown Seattle and sold her own art along with other local artists.
